Frankie Teardrop might be the most uncomfortable track I have ever heard. I've listened to a lot of dark, edgy music but god damn that track is so hypnotic and disturbing, I find myself living inside the story of the track, desperately trying to get out. All the credit to Alan Vega and Martin Rev for having this kind of impact on me.

Can't get enough of Frankie Teardrop. Amazing how groundbreaking their music was back in '77. Strange that they aren't as praised as other early Industrial acts such as TG, CV and Einstürzende Neubauten, while their style as just as influential. William Bennett obviously liked this.
